    Quote Originally Posted by maks View Post
    so what if they random you 3 days after using oxy
    oxy isn't typically tested for; most employers do 5 panel drug test which only tests for THC, morphine-metabolite based opiates (heroin, codeine, morphine itself, etc), amphetamines (meth, adderall), cocaine, and PCP

    Quote Originally Posted by Cody View Post
    Oxycodone is an analgesic medication synthesized from poppy-derived thebaine. It was developed in 1916 in Germany, as one of several new semi-synthetic opioids in an attempt to improve on the existing opioids: morphine, diacetylmorphine (heroin), and codeine.

    (wiki)

    This doesn't show up in a regular drug test? my bullshit detector is pinging.
    Let it ping all you want.
    The only opiate looked for in a standard 5 panel drug test is morphine. This is because heroin is metabolized into morphine and 6-acetyl-morphine rapidly after reaching the brain. You might also be interested to know that the diacetylmorphine (heroin) molecule itself is not active on the central nervous system as an opioid analgesic (it is not an agonist of the mu-opioid receptor); Heroin gets all of its effects from the two main things it is metabolized in to: Morphine and 6-acetyl-morphine

    Consequently, codeine will also test positive for opiates on the 5 panel because codeine also metabolizes into morphine.

    Oxycodone, however, does not metabolize into morphine at any stage in its metabolism -- the metabolites of oxycodone are oxymorphone and α and β oxycodol, which then go on to also metabolize into other mu-agonists as well.
    Somewhat similar to the pharmacokinetics of heroin, the oxycodone molecule itself is not centrally active, and is a very very weak mu-opioid agonist. Oxymorphone however is centrally active by itself (even though it is metabolized into other mu-opioid agonists, although not as rapidly as heroin)
